This is just an announcement to share with you all a lovely little place I have come to love: Patio Thames, on Thames between Honduras and El Salvador (on the corner of Pasaje Santa Rosa). It is a large, airy place (not sure how cold it might get in winter months). They have delicious cakes, yummy picadas (I haven't tried the other food yet), really good wifi, spacious tables, two large HD TVs, plugs for the computer (the slanty 3-prong kind but you can ask for a zapatilla or extension cord that has the two round ones), and is generally fairly empty-- which is why I am posting this as I don't want them to go under or suffer. If you like mate, they have a full service set for you to drink with your cake selection or homemade crackers. Yum!
